Scientists Used Fossil Evidence to Create a 3D Model of the Largest ‘Superpredator' Megalodon Shark
Researchers have created a 3D model of the Megalodon shark, the biggest predatory fish of all time, using fossil evidence. The model is helping researchers learn more clues about the shark’s life, that is estimated to have lived 2.3 million to 2.6 million years ago. Here's How Many Sharks Have Been Spotted Off Cape Cod Already This Year
Typically, sharks don’t return to the waters off Cape Cod and the Islands until mid-June. But shark season got off to an early start this year, as about a dozen have already been spotted off the Massachusetts coast. The first confirmed sighting was on Sunday, May 29.
